Francis Elizabeth Crump Lee, 78, wife of Nigel J. Lee, died Sunday, May 5, 2019 at Prisma Health-Tuomey.
Born April 19, 1941, in Bonnieville, KY, she was a daughter of the late Jesse Crump and the late Mae Crump. She was a member of Faith Outreach Assembly Church. She was the Deli manager at the Piggly-Wiggly and retired after 35 years. She and her husband owned and operated Chappy’s Fish Chips on Wesmark Boulevard. She was very active in the P.T.A. with her grandchildren.
Survivors include her husband of 40 years; three daughters, Annetta Gail Foulds (Tom) of San Antonio, TX, Carolyn Wilson Debosky of Sumter, and Connie Wilson Scurry (Junior) of Sumter; five grandchildren, Bryan Foulds, Kelly Foulds, Nickie Debosky, Daniel Bochette, and Andrew Bochette; three great-grandchildren, Dylan Foulds, Landon Foulds, and Emily Foulds; and a sister, Nadine Ray of KY.
She was preceded in death by siblings, Orine Cassle, Calvin Crump, Robert Crump, Jake Crump, and Audrey Crump.
